Выводит выбранные в платформе Universam блоки на главной странице. Подключает шаблоны, которые расположены в папке с темой template-parts\home-blocks.
Чтобы зарегистрировать блоки используйте фильтр usam_register_home_blocks
add_filter( 'usam_register_home_blocks', '_register_home_blocks' );
Пример регистрации
function _register_home_blocks( $blocks )
{
return [
'popular-categories' => ['title' => __('Популярные категории', 'usam'), 'template' => 'template-parts/home-blocks/popular-categories'],
'selection' => ['title' => __('Подборки', 'usam'), 'template' => 'template-parts/home-blocks/selection'],
'products' => ['title' => __('Рекомендуем товары', 'usam'), 'template' => 'template-parts/home-blocks/products'],
'partners_map' => array('title' => __( 'Карта партнеров', 'usam' ), 'template' => 'template-parts/home-blocks/partners_map'),
'page' => ['title' => __( 'О компании', 'usam' ), 'template' => 'template-parts/home-blocks/page']
];
}
add_filter( 'usam_register_home_blocks', '_register_home_blocks' );
Использование
usam_home_blocks( )
Пример использования
usam_home_blocks()